WebSystems using biometric recognition are typically designed with alternative procedures for use when a sensor fails or an individual lacks the biometric trait. Adversaries may attempt to force the system into failure modes to evade or accomplish recognition, implying that secondary screening procedures should be just as robustly designed as the ... Web08:53. Biometrics technology first gained a fingerhold in government in the late 1800s, when police officers began to use fingerprints as a way to identify suspects. Since then, government use has expanded to include ID verification of federal employees, travelers and in some cases, the average citizen. WebJun 19, 2013 · Two of these pilots involve biometrics. One, led by the American Association of Motor Vehicle Administrators, will be demonstrating the use of signature as a biometric for authentication. A second, led by Daon, a private company, will be demonstrating the use of smartphone-based voice and facial recognition biometrics for authentication.
